    Reviewed Lentil Soup in 10 Minutes (Pressure Cooker
    Handle
     |  By blucoat

    "Loved how quick and easy this was - the texture of the soup was just fantastic for a warming winter lunch. I used dried thyme and think that for my taste 1 tsp was a bit too much. I'm on a low iodine diet at the moment so had to leave out the parmesan. I'll be making it again for sure - and having it with the cheese on next time."

    Reviewed English Flapjack
    Handle
     |  By kitka9

    "I agree with the other reviewer that the oven temperature is too high - good thing I was watching them rather than just waiting for the timer to sound. I used half and half sugar and golden syrup. Made a tasty treaty flapjack Best to try not to think of how much butter is in them ;"

    Reviewed Coffee Walnut Muffins
    Handle
     |  By Bluenoser

    "Nice recipe. I used 2tbsps of Camp coffee (a coffee/chicory concentrate here in the UK. Nice textured muffins, not too too sweet. I might add a few more walnuts next time. thanks."
